Amazing Austin
The 5th grade had an amazing time touring in Austin and celebrating their last year in lower school. The students visited Barrington Farms where they visited the home of Anson Jones, the last president of the Republic of Texas. They also went to the LBJ Presidential Library, the Bat colony on Congress Avenue Bridge, and the Capitol where they saw the House of Representatives and the Senate in session. The trip was not complete without a stop at Buc-ee's!

Yom HaZikaron
On Wednesday, in memory of Israel's fallen soldiers and victims of terror, RMBA upper school students commemorated Yom HaZikaron with a special
tekes
(ceremony) honoring the 23,741 heroes who died
'al kiddush Hashem'
(sanctifying G-d's name) and gave their lives for the establishment and defense of Israel. Thank you to Rafi and Stacey Engelhart, Gal Haim, and Ori Cohen for coordinating the touching and meaningful ceremony.

All about Israel!
Morah Gila's 3rd grade class worked on a project about cities in Israel this week. Each student chose a different city and researched the history, population, origin of the city name, synagogues, sports, and tourist attractions. They made posters with all the information, which will be displayed at the upcoming Torah Fair on May 21.
